About this stopover

USDA Forest Service campground, 24 sites

Overview

Seedhouse Campground is a gateway to the Mount Zirkel Wilderness along the Elk River with plenty of opportunities for hiking, biking, horseback riding, camping, off highway vehicles, hunting, fishing, river rafting and more. At an elevation of 8,000 feet, Seedhouse Campground lies in the mountains of the Park Range near the Middle Fork of the Elk River. The Middle Fork of the Elk River is so close, campground visitors can hear its roar. Campers can access the Continental Divide National Scenic Trail via a connector trail nearby. There are 24 campsites, 15 of which may be reserved. Remaining sites are first-come, first-served. There are two hand pump water systems throughout the campground.

Recreation

Seedhouse is located near Mount Zirkel Wilderness and provides a great gateway for hiking and biking. Trout fishing is accessible on the river as well as several mountain streams.

Campers can access the Continental Divide National Scenic Trail via a connector trail nearby.

Natural Features

At an elevation of 8,000 feet, Seedhouse lies in the Rocky Mountains in the heart of the Routt National Forest near the Middle Fork of the Elk River, which visitors can hear from the campground.

The Medicine Bow-Routt National Forests and Thunder Basin National Grassland encompass nearly three million acres from central and northeastern Wyoming to north-central Colorado.

Black bear, bobcat, coyote, elk, mule deer and moose are just some of the many animals that inhabit these rich and diverse lands.

Nearby Attractions

Visitors might also enjoy stopping by Steamboat Lake State Park, only a short drive away.

Many more outdoor opportunities exist in the surrounding national forests and grasslands, including hiking, biking, camping, horseback and off-road vehicle riding, fishing, hunting, sightseeing and winter sports.
